Why do deleted photos keep coming back on my Android device? 

There are several reasons why deleted photos may keep coming back on Android devices, including syncing with Google or cloud-based accounts, mobile cache, viruses or defaults in SD cards, and Google backup.

How to Stop Deleted Photos from Reappearing on Android

Method 1- Clear Cache

In most circumstances, this workaround should just fix the issue and you won’t have to complain about deleted photos coming back to your Android device. Here we shall be clearing the cache of the Photo app you are currently using. For example, I will be clearing up the storage cache of my Gallery app. It is important to note that the steps for the same may differ from one Android model to another. However, they should more or less be the same. Do let us know in the comments section how you clear cache in your Android device –

1. Open Settings

2. Scroll down and tap on Apps

3. Again scroll down and locate Gallery. You may want to tap on your Photo app

4. Under Usage tap on Storage

5. Tap on Clear Cache

Method 3 -Disable Syncing Accounts Before You Delete Photos

Why do my deleted photos keep coming back? Well! One of the reasons this could be happening is because you have synced your photos to one of your Google accounts or any other cloud-based account. Because of this, even if you have deleted such photos, they would reappear. So, we suggest that before you delete photos, disable sync for that while. To disable sync, here are the probable steps. Again, these steps may differ slightly from your Android device –

1. Go to Settings

2. Scroll down till you find the Accounts and backup or a related option. Tap on it

3. Tap on Accounts

4. Toggle off the Auto sync personal data switch or any other related option

5. Head back to your Gallery app or the photo app that you use

6. Select photos you want to delete and tap on the delete option (mostly signified by a trash bin icon)

Method 5 – Format Your Android Device And The External SD Card

And by that, we even mean formatting an external SD card as well. But, we highly recommend that before you go ahead and perform the formatting operation, take a backup of your Android device since once formatted every spec of data will disappear from your device. In case you have an SD card, make sure you eject the SD card and then using an SD card reader plug it inside your laptop or PC. Then, let’s say you have inserted it on a Windows PC or laptop, right-click on the SD card, and select Format.

Next, we’ll now be erasing everything that’s there inside the Android phone. For that –

1. Head to Settings

2. Scroll down and tap on General Management

3. Tap on Reset

4. Tap on Factory data reset

5. Tap on Reset again
